Polyglyceryl-3 Rice Branate – Natural Non-Ionic Emulsifier for Light and Velvety Cosmetic Emulsions

Basic Information

  • INCI Name: Polyglyceryl-3 Rice Branate

  • CAS Number: 1166833-04-0 (common for polyglyceryl rice branates)

  • Synonyms: Polyglycerol-3 rice branate, Triglycerol rice bran oleate, Polyglyceryl-3 rice bran acid monoester

  • Appearance: Light ivory waxy solid flakes with a light odor

  • HLB Value: ~7

  • Solubility: Dispersible in oils and organic solvents; forms light O/W emulsions

  • Origin: Plant-derived (polyglycerin from vegetable glycerol + fatty acids from rice bran oil)

  • Storage: Store in sealed containers in a cool, dry, and ventilated place, away from moisture and sunlight

Overview
Polyglyceryl-3 rice branate is a non-ionic surfactant produced by the esterification of polyglycerin-3 with fatty acids derived from rice bran oil. This combination creates a molecule that is both hydrophilic (due to the polyglycerol chain) and lipophilic (due to the rice bran fatty acid chain), enabling it to function as an effective emulsifier and stabilizer in cosmetic formulations. It is valued for its natural origin, mildness, and ability to create light, velvety oil-in-water (O/W) emulsions.

Key Properties

  • Emulsifying activity – forms particularly fresh and light O/W emulsions with a pleasantly velvety feel.

  • Skin conditioning – safe, mild, non-irritating, and helps regulate the skin.

  • Natural origin – derived from renewable plant-based sources (rice bran oil and vegetable glycerol).

  • Non-ionic – compatible with a wide range of cosmetic ingredients and pH levels.

  • Biodegradable and environmentally friendly.

  • Neutralized with arginine in some commercial grades for enhanced performance.

Applications

  • Skin care: Creams, lotions, microemulsions, and sunscreens – provides stable, light, and velvety emulsions with good sensory quality.

  • Hair care: Conditioners and styling products – improves spreadability and feel.

  • Cleansing products: Gentle cleansers and body washes – enhances mildness and skin conditioning.

  • Color cosmetics: Foundations and primers – improves pigment dispersion and application.

  • Other: Can be used as an emulsifier and stabilizer in food and industrial applications.

Recommended Use
Typical usage levels range from 1–5% of the formulation, depending on the desired emulsion stability, texture, and skin feel. For optimal performance, dissolve in the oil phase at elevated temperatures (60–70°C) before emulsification. Can be combined with co-emulsifiers and thickeners for tailored rheology.
